Overview

Keyes to Learning Charter is a public other serving grades 0–12 in Keyes, California. The school enrolls 354 students. It is part of the Keyes Union district. The school operates as a charter school.

Source: NCES CCD (2023)

Equity & Title I

In the United States, Free/Reduced Lunch (FRL) eligibility is the primary federal proxy for student poverty. Schools with 40% or more FRL-eligible students typically qualify for Title I school-wide programs.
